Theodore J. Calnan

Theodore J. Calnan, 96, of New Bedford, passed away peacefully on Saturday, November 22, 2025, surrounded by his loving family. Born in New Bedford, Ted was the son of the late Charles J. Calnan, Jr. and Mary Ann (Sanecki) Calnan. He was the devoted husband of the late Ellen L. (Curry) Calnan, who predeceased him on December 4, 2002. Ted and Ellen were married on August 10, 1957, at Saint Lawrence Church in New Bedford.

A lifelong resident of New Bedford, Ted graduated from New Bedford High School in 1948 and continued his studies at the New Bedford Textile School, now UMass Dartmouth. From 1952 to 1954, he proudly served as a medic during the Korean Conflict, stationed in Hong Kong and Japan. After his service, he earned a master's degree in education from Bridgewater State College.

Following his military service, Ted began a distinguished career in education with the New Bedford Public Schools, teaching Science at Keith Junior High before moving to New Bedford High School, where he taught Chemistry and Physics for many years. His leadership skills led him to become Science Department Chair and Assistant Principal at the County Street campus. He played a key role in overseeing the construction and transition to the new high school on Hathaway Boulevard, where he served as Blue Housemaster, Administrative Assistant (Assistant Headmaster), and ultimately Headmaster. Ted holds the distinction of being the longest-serving Headmaster in the school's history, leading for 18 years until his retirement in 1992. Among his proudest achievements was accepting the Flag of Excellence in Education from President Ronald Reagan in 1984 on behalf of New Bedford High School, a moment he treasured throughout his life.

In addition, Ted served on the Board of Directors of the New Bedford Credit Union for many years. He was a devoted parishioner at St. Lawrence and Holy Name Churches in New Bedford, attending both weekend and daily Mass. Ted cherished time with his family, finding his greatest joy with his grandchildren.
